G'Day all
Can someone tell me when GMH changed the style of the centre console
in the EH Premiers. My car is a November 63 wagon. it has a vinyl
insert in the centre of the console and pads down either side which
is the same colour as the door trims. i was over at tims place the
other day collecting a tow bar and his eh sedan has a console with an
aluminuim checker style centre and no side pads.
Perhaps one of these is an EJ console or did they just change the
design somewhere along the way???
Reddo
